Output 578456c9619ae1e280c99b99087eaefb77dbbdaa5d8af06f985efff89f2a8a09:71

value
43781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91df0795b5a812822872923c1a17542e0432b5e4 OP_EQUAL
address
3EzK5jFwp6RoDVK2oDxKVT8arKDYukd8ZX
transaction
578456c9619ae1e280c99b99087eaefb77dbbdaa5d8af06f985efff89f2a8a09
confirmations
24224
spent
true